A well-known global automobile manufacturer, Welcon Automotive Ltd.'s human resources director, Mr. Jerry, was in attendance. People-oriented and personable, Mr. Jerry is a great leader to work with. But when it comes to business, he is a rigorous boss who won't put up with any infractions of ethics or ideals (Sousa and Rocha, 2019). The majority of Welcon's staff enjoyed working with Mr. Jerry because of his warm and approachable personality. The staff are always willing to go the additional mile for the sake of the company. Until recently, everything was going great for the organisation.

As part of organisational evolution, the organisation underwent a number of structural and institutional changes. The top management has undergone a considerable shift as a result of systematic change. For the incoming top management, cutting the organization's costs in any way possible was a high priority, but for the old, it was not.

As a result of the top management failure to provide any alternatives in those areas in which they have applied cost reducing techniques, workers began to face several challenges in fulfilling their tasks (SpeakHR.com., 2022).

Accordingly, one of the biggest issue and challenge faced by the employees at Welcon’s is that there is a need for better communication approaches because employees have no idea, why there is a change in the workplace activities and policies in regards to the cost cutting strategy, because they were not communicated effectively by their top management as well as their HR manager i.e., Mr. Jerry.

And this is the reason that employee morale has suffered as a result. In order to do important tasks, many employees had to wait for funds to be approved, which required a significant amount of their time and energy. The rationale for the cost-cutting plan remained a mystery to the staff, who were unaware of the increased trend in turnover, profit, and sales.

Based on the above-mentioned discussion related to the leadership theories and traits, it has been analysed that one of the leadership styles that Mr. Jerry has adopted is the Transactional leadership style in which Mr. Jerry exploits the "transactions" - rewards, punishments, and other exchanges - between a leader and his employees to accomplish his goals (Siangchokyoo et.al., 2020). When a leader establishes clear objectives and rewards his or her team for achieving them, everyone in the team is on the same page. Giving and taking style of leadership is more focused with following existing routines and processes in an efficient way than implementing any transformative changes of Welcon's Ltd.
